Will Apple TV Become iTV?

http://www.itnews.com/entertainment/...-tv-become-itv

Quote:
More speculation has surfaced that Apple TV suggesting the next version of the set-top box will run iOS applications, have 720p HD video output, and be renamed iTV.
but i thought that the U.K. television network iTV had copyright on this name
after all, apple do to stop copyright infringements on there products they try to steal someone else trade name.......... the hypocrites

.
Quote:
But U.K. television network iTV won't be happy about it.
Quote:
Speaking to Pocket-Lint in an interview, Mike Large, iTV acting group director of communications, said his company values the iTV brand and has "vigorously defended" it in the past. He stopped short of saying iTV would go to court with Apple, but indicated his company plans on being the only firm to use the iTV name.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Hom3r View Post
I thought Apple had copyrighted "i" before products current and future (can't right of the right terminology).
I am not sure they can. After all, we would be legally required to obtain permission to use any word beginning with i.

I know a few years ago Intel were prevented from copyrighting 5, 8 and 6 for the reason they are needed by the public, hence them employing the services of the PR consultant who named Starbucks, to invent the word "Pentium".

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pentium...tium_trademark

Quote:
But ITV is caps, and has been around longer than Apple used "i". So I doubt iTV would be allowed.

What I would like to know is how BBC got away with "iPlayer"?
I suspect the fact that it's not directly competing with Apple helps (the BBC still sell/rent stuff through itunes).
